Guglielmo Camporese is a researcher specializing in human motion understanding, trajectory forecasting, and intelligent systems for autonomous environments. His work sits at the intersection of computer vision, machine learning, and robotics, with a particular focus on enabling machines to anticipate and respond to human behavior in real-world settings. Camporese has made notable contributions to the challenge of predicting pedestrian intent and future motion — problems critical to the safe deployment of autonomous vehicles and human-robot interaction systems. His 2022 paper on early pedestrian intent prediction demonstrated innovative approaches to forecasting crossing intentions in urban scenarios, garnering 11 citations. Complementing this, his work on knowledge distillation for action anticipation (2021, 10 citations) explored how label smoothing techniques can improve a system's ability to foresee near-future events from visual and non-verbal cues. A recurring theme in Camporese's research is the application of knowledge distillation to bridge short-term and long-term trajectory prediction — a technically demanding problem given the compounding uncertainty over extended time horizons.
